Batman Shadow Graffiti

By Alex in Arts & Crafts, Movies & SciFi, Pictures on Sep 7, 2008 at 1:40 pm



Photo: Rosemary Travale [Flickr]

Neatorama reader Rosemary Travale spotted this creative graffiti (technically graffito, I think) near the corner of Iriquois Shore on Trafalgar road in Oakville, Ontario, Canada:

Some very creative person noticed the shadow the crosswalk box made resembled Batman’s head so they added in his face to complete it. Very neat street art to come across while walking home at night!
